Dripping Dishwashing machine


This is possibly the most day-to-day dishwasher issue, and fortunately is that it is very easy to identify. Leakages occur because of numerous reasons, and the leaks can ruin your kitchen area. Usual causes of dishwasher leakages consist of;
  • Improper pipeline link: If the pipes at the back of your maker are not firmly repaired or if they are broken, it can create leaks.

  • Incorrect recipe stacking: Always make sure that you do not overstack the tray which you arrange the dishes appropriately

  • Way too much detergent: Placing more than enough detergent might additionally cause a leak. Make sure that you place simply sufficient for your dishes and not extra.

  • Rust: It could likewise be an outcome of some corrosion or deterioration of your machine. In this case, it is much better to replace the dishwashing machine.

  • Door Seals: Examine if the door seals are still undamaged and securely fastened. If the seals are not in position, maybe a considerable source of leakages.

    Failure to Drain


    In some cases you may discover a large amount of water left in your bathtub after a clean. That is possibly a water drainage issue. You can either inspect the drain hose pipe for damages or blockages. When doubtful, speak to a specialist to have it inspected as well as repaired.

    Does not clean properly


    If your recipes and also flatwares come out of the dishwasher and also still look unclean or dirty, your spray arms may be a problem. In many cases, the spray arms can obtain obstructed, as well as it will call for a fast clean or a replacement to function successfully once again.

    Dishwasher Won’t Drain? 8 Steps to Fix It


    Run the Disposal


    A full garbage disposal or an air gap in a connecting hose can prevent water from properly draining out of the dishwasher. Simply running the disposal for about 30 seconds may fix the issue.


    Check for Blockages


    Check the bottom of the dishwasher to make sure that an item or pieces of food haven't fallen from the rack to block the water flow.


    Load the Dishwasher Correctly


    Make sure you’re loading the dishwasher correctly. Read the manufacturers’ instructions or owner’s manual for tips and directions on how to load dishes for best results.


    Clean or Change the Filter


    You may have a clogged dishwasher filter that’s preventing water from draining. Many homeowners don’t realize that dishwasher filters need to be cleaned regularly. Check your owner’s manual to see where the filter is located on your dishwasher, and for instructions on how and when to clean it. For many dishwashers, the filter can be found on the inside bottom of the appliance.


    Inspect the Drain Hose


    Check the drain hose connecting to the sink and garbage disposal. Straighten any kinks that you may see, which could be causing the problem. Blow through the hose or poke a wire hanger through to check for clogs. Make sure the hose seal is tight, too.


    Try Vinegar and Baking Soda


    Mix together about one cup each of baking soda and vinegar and pour the mixture into the standing water at the bottom of the dishwasher. Leave for about 20 minutes. If the water is draining or starting to drain at that time, rinse with hot water and then run the dishwasher’s rinse cycle. That may be enough to help loosen any clogs or debris that are preventing the dishwasher from draining properly.


    Listen to Your Machine While It's Running


    Listen to your dishwasher while it’s running a cycle. If it doesn’t make the usual operating sounds, particularly if it’s making a humming or clicking noise, the drain pump and motor may need replacing. If this occurs, it may be time to call a professional for help.
